Vermouth is wine infused with herbs, alcohol, sugar, caramel andwater according to specific recipes in Italy and France.

There are thee types of Vermouth:

  • Dry vermouth is white, usually 18 percent alcohol (36 proof)and contains at most 5 percent residual sugar. It's drunk as anapéritif and is a vital part of the dry Martini.

  • Sweet vermouth is white (bianco) or red(rosso) and is usually 15-16 percent alcohol (30-32 proof)with up to 15 percent sugar. It is also used as an apéritif as well asin slightly sweet cocktails such as the Manhattan.

  • Half-sweet vermouth.

Note: One of the major producers of vermouth isthe company Martini, not to be confused with the Martinicocktail. Always ask your customer wether she/he means a Martinicocktail or a vermouth when she/he orders a Martini.
